When was the Origin of Species published by Charles Darwin?

The Origin of Species was a work published by Charles Darwin in 1859.

When was Darwin's Origin of Species published?

Darwin's Origin of Species was first published in 1859. This book was one of the most important works of Charles Darwin and the foundation of modern biology. It described the principle and process of biological evolution and proposed the theory of the origin of species, which believed that organisms gradually evolved from simple individuals into complex species. This book had a profound impact, not only changing the direction of biology, but also on human society and culture.

What was the point that Charles Darwin made in the Origin of Species?

The viewpoint that Charles Darwin put forward in the Origin of Species was the theory of evolution. He believed that biological evolution was the result of natural selection and genetic variation, allowing organisms to gradually adapt to the environment and evolve into different species. This theory explained the variety and adaptability of species and laid the foundation for the study of biology and evolution.

Origin of Species, Darwin

The Origin of Species was written by the British biologist Charles Robert Darwin. It was a biology book that systematically elaborated on the basic theory of biological evolution. The full name was On the Origin of Species through Natural Selection, or the Preservation of Superior Groups in the Struggle for Survival. He began his work in 1842, after a five-year expedition (1831 - 1836) with the Beagle. However, because he felt that the evidence for evolutionary theory was insufficient, he did not finish writing and publishing it. In the summer of 1858, he received a letter from Alfred Russell Wallace explaining the principles of evolution and natural selection. However, under the coordination of Charles Lyell and Joseph Dalton Hooke, some of the manuscripts and letters of Darwin's theory of natural selection and Wallace's paper were read at the Linnean Society on July 1, 1858 and published in the Linnean Society. After that, Darwin worked hard on his writing and greatly reduced the content of his original plan. After more than 13 months of intense writing, he published the book in London, England, on November 24, 1859. The core idea of Origin of Species was natural selection, and its core mechanism was the struggle for survival. Darwin also proposed the theory of trait disagreement, which believed that different species might have the same ancestor. The book was divided into three parts. First, it presented the theory of evolution, then explained the difficulties from the opposite side, and finally, it provided evidence for the theory with the combination of geological and other disciplines. Although the book was controversial when it was published, it was still widely circulated. It has now been translated into more than 30 languages and is widely read and debated around the world. Its publication marked the official establishment of Darwin's theory of evolution and was the basis of modern evolution.
